diff --git a/src/api/basic/basicUnitMaintain.js b/src/api/basic/basicUnitMaintain.js index 19a5d97d..c2c04052 100644 --- a/src/api/basic/basicUnitMaintain.js +++ b/src/api/basic/basicUnitMaintain.js @@ -112,6 +112,22 @@ export function selectCorpList(query) { }); } +export function getCorpLists(query) { + return axios({ + url: "/udiwms/basic/unit/maintain/getCorpLists", + method: "get", + params: query + }); +} + +export function getPlatFormDelect(query) { + return axios({ + url: "/udiwms/platform/getPlatFormDelect", + method: "post", + data: query + }); +} + diff --git a/src/api/userManage/platform.js b/src/api/userManage/platform.js new file mode 100644 index 00000000..68f2656d --- /dev/null +++ b/src/api/userManage/platform.js @@ -0,0 +1,91 @@ +import axios from '@/utils/request' + +export function getPlatform(query) { + return axios({ + url: "/udiwms/platform/list", + method: "get", + params: query + }); +} + +export function updatePlatform(data) { + return axios({ + url: "/udiwms/platform/update", + method: "post", + data: data + }); +} + +export function deletePlatform(data) { + return axios({ + url: "/udiwms/platform/remove", + method: "post", + data: data + }); +} + +export function linkPlatform(query) { + return axios({ + url: "/udiwms/platform/link", + method: "post", + data: query + }); +} + +//查询往来单位和自助平台关联数据 +export function getLinkPlatformList(query) { + return axios({ + url: "/udiwms/platform/getLinkPlatformList", + method: "get", + params: query + }); +} + +//解绑往来单位字典和自助平台 +export function unbindPlatform(query) { + return axios({ + url: "/udiwms/platform/unbind", + method: "post", + params: query + }); +} + +export function getTargetActions(query) { + return axios({ + url: "/udiwms/platform/getTargetActions", + method: "get", + params: query + }); +} + +export function getTargetInv(query) { + return axios({ + url: "/udiwms/platform/getTargetInv", + method: "get", + params: query + }); +} + +export function getTargetSubInv(query) { + return axios({ + url: "/udiwms/platform/getTargetSubInv", + method: "get", + params: query + }); +} + +export function testPlatformConnection(query) { + return axios({ + url: "/udiwms/platform/testPlatformConnection", + method: "get", + params: query + }) +} + +export function testUserInfo(data) { + return axios({ + url: "/udiwms/platform/testUserInfo", + method: "post", + data: data + }); +} diff --git a/src/api/userManage/unitMaintain.js b/src/api/userManage/unitMaintain.js new file mode 100644 index 00000000..aa85919c --- /dev/null +++ b/src/api/userManage/unitMaintain.js @@ -0,0 +1,52 @@ +import axios from '@/utils/request' + +export function getUnitMaintain(query) { + return axios({ + url: "/warehouse/unitMaintain/filter", + method: "get", + params: query + }); +} + +export function combine(query) { + return axios({ + url: "/udiwms/basic/unit/maintain/combine", + method: "post", + data: query + }); +} + +export function deleteUnitMaintain(query) { + return axios({ + url: "/warehouse/unitMaintain/delete", + method: "post", + data: query + }); +} + +export function addUnit(query) { + return axios({ + url: "/warehouse/unitMaintain/add", + method: "post", + data: query + }); +} + +export function modifyUnit(query) { + return axios({ + url: "/warehouse/unitMaintain/modify", + method: "post", + data: query + }); +} + +export function uploadOrder(query) { + return axios({ + url: "/udiwms/platform/uploadOrder", + method: "get", + params: query + }); +} + + + diff --git a/src/views/basic/product/productCategory.vue b/src/views/basic/product/productCategory.vue index 257db0d6..c456f004 100644 --- a/src/views/basic/product/productCategory.vue +++ b/src/views/basic/product/productCategory.vue @@ -10,6 +10,7 @@ :default-expand-all="true" @node-click="handleNodeClick" :expand-on-click-node="false" + highlight-current > {{ @@ -326,7 +327,7 @@ .el-tree-node__content { + background-color: rgb(158, 213, 250) !important; + } } } diff --git a/src/views/inout/IoUploadOrder.vue b/src/views/inout/IoUploadOrder.vue new file mode 100644 index 00000000..b5c23ec0 --- /dev/null +++ b/src/views/inout/IoUploadOrder.vue @@ -0,0 +1,1060 @@ + + + + + diff --git a/src/views/userManage/bindPlatform.vue b/src/views/userManage/bindPlatform.vue new file mode 100644 index 00000000..2b85c3d6 --- /dev/null +++ b/src/views/userManage/bindPlatform.vue @@ -0,0 +1,189 @@ + + + + + diff --git a/src/views/userManage/bindPlatformEditModel.vue b/src/views/userManage/bindPlatformEditModel.vue new file mode 100644 index 00000000..e239febf --- /dev/null +++ b/src/views/userManage/bindPlatformEditModel.vue @@ -0,0 +1,288 @@ + + + + + diff --git a/src/views/userManage/bindPlatformModel.vue b/src/views/userManage/bindPlatformModel.vue new file mode 100644 index 00000000..67c3e742 --- /dev/null +++ b/src/views/userManage/bindPlatformModel.vue @@ -0,0 +1,323 @@ + + + + + diff --git a/src/views/userManage/platform.vue b/src/views/userManage/platform.vue new file mode 100644 index 00000000..d78ef1da --- /dev/null +++ b/src/views/userManage/platform.vue @@ -0,0 +1,248 @@ + + +